About the Role We are seeking a highly organized and proactive Technical Product Coordinator to own the health of our team's Jira backlog, drive execution planning across our product improvement initiatives, and serve as a key liaison between engineering, leadership, and customers. This role blends backlog management discipline with strategic planning and stakeholder communication. Key Responsibilities Backlog & Jira Management • Own and maintain the team's Jira backlog, ensuring items are properly written, prioritized, labeled, and groomed • Facilitate backlog refinement sessions with engineering and product stakeholders • Ensure epics, stories, and tasks are appropriately scoped, sequenced, and linked to broader initiatives • Monitor sprint/cycle health, flag blockers, and maintain accurate status reporting (burndown, velocity, throughput) • Establish and enforce consistent ticket hygiene standards (naming conventions, acceptance criteria, definition of done) Jira Administration & Optimization • Build and manage Jira automation rules to reduce manual work (e.g., auto-assigning issues, status transitions, notifications, SLA escalations) • Design and maintain Jira dashboards providing real-time visibility into sprint health, velocity, burndown/burnup, and cumulative flow • Build and manage timelines/roadmaps (using Jira Timeline, Advanced Roadmaps, or Structure) to visualize cross-team dependencies and delivery milestones • Use JQL (Jira Query Language) to create custom filters, saved searches, and reports for stakeholders • Maintain data integrity and consistent ticket hygiene (labeling, components, versions, priorities) across projects Execution Planning • Partner with engineering leads and product owners to build and maintain roadmaps for product improvements • Translate strategic priorities into actionable, sequenced execution plans with clear milestones and owners • Identify dependencies, risks, and resourcing gaps across concurrent workstreams • Track progress against plans and proactively surface schedule risks to leadership • Run regular planning cadences (sprint planning, quarterly roadmap reviews, retrospectives)
